-------------------------------------------------------------------------------- Fedora Update Notification FEDORA-2024-ba98101860 2024-05-29 03:35:14.763767 -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- Name : perl-PDF-API2 Product : Fedora 40 Version : 2.047 Release : 1.fc40 URL : https://metacpan.org/release/PDF-API2 Summary : Perl module for creation and modification of PDF files Description : A Perl Module Chain to facilitate the Creation and Modification of High-Quality "Portable Document Format (aka. PDF)" Files. -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- Update Information: 2.047 - Added $pdf->standard_fonts() and $pdf->is_standard_font($name) (initial patch by Johan Vromans). 2.046 - Fixed documentation error saying that stroke_color and fill_color can be chained. - Crash instead of freezing if a PDF trailer's Prev keys result in a loop or if multiple trailers use the same object ID and generation number. - Fix off-by-one error when adding a page at the beginning of a PDF. - Significantly improve performance when adding many pages to a PDF. -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- ChangeLog: * Mon May 20 2024 Jitka Plesnikova <jplesnik@xxxxxxxxxx> - 2.047-1 - 2.047 bump (rhbz#2281424) * Wed May 15 2024 Jitka Plesnikova <jplesnik@xxxxxxxxxx> - 2.046-1 - 2.046 bump (rhbz#2280650) -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- References: [ 1 ] Bug #2280650 - Upgrade perl-PDF-API2 to 2.046 https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=2280650 [ 2 ] Bug #2281424 - perl-PDF-API2-2.047 is available https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=2281424 -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- This update can be installed with the "dnf" update program.
